Broomfield police asking for tips after road rage shooting on US 36 near Flatiron Crossing on Saturday

BROOMFIELD, Colo. — Police in Broomfield are asking for the public’s help as they continue to investigate a road rage shooting from over the weekend.

The shooting happened on the eastbound lanes of US 36 near West Flatiron Crossing Drive at around 7:30 p.m. Saturday.

After a preliminary investigation, it was revealed that one person sustained a gunshot wound in the neck due to three bullets hitting their vehicle. Fortunately, the individual’s injuries were minor, and they were expected to fully recover after receiving medical treatment.

The suspect vehicle involved in the incident was identified as a white sedan. Police reported that the sedan was observed driving recklessly in the eastbound direction on US-36 between McCaslin Boulevard and Interlocken Loop.

Authorities requested the assistance of anyone who may have witnessed the road rage shooting or spotted a white sedan driving erratically in the specified area between 7:00 and 7:30 p.m. Individuals with relevant information were urged to reach out to Detective Trujillo by calling (720) 887-5297 or emailing him at [email protected].
